|
|
| |
| Products |
|
 |
In-circuit emulators for SAM4/SAM8 (OPENice-i500) |
|
|
|

|

|
Click to enlarge image
|
#. Product Overview
- As an universal In-Circuit Emulator for Samsung MCU, OPENice-i500 supports
all 4bit and 8bit devices of Samsung MCU without any hardware change. It is
a very powerful and effective MDS and has all fundamental debugging and performance
analysis functions such as step, code breakpoint, data breakpoint, timer,
trace. It has realized the real in-circuit emulation with a specific PROBE
for each device
The software, OPENice-SLD, is a real window version and a real source level
debugger.
#. Features
|
Just
One System Enough for SAM4 & SAM8
- Universal Emulator for Samsung SAM4 &
SAM8
- No Need to change any Hardware (Board)
Very
High Speed Downloading
- Upto 115200 bps
- Just 11 sec. for 16k bytes
High Frequency Operation
- Upto CPU's full Speed
- SAM8 : 25Mhz (including RC Core)
- SAM4 : 10Mhz
Fast Programming for OTP
- Serial / Parallel OTP support
- Just 15 sec. for 16k bytes of Serial OTP
(SMDS2+: 1 min. 50 sec.)
Precise User's System
Clock(Freq.) Support
- Upto 80 Mhz by 1 Khz step without Hardware
Crystal
- Possible to set 4.195 Mhz, 11.059 Mhz,
etc. (SMDS2+:4, 5, 6.6, 10 Mhz only)
Integration of Target
Board and Probe Adapter
- Just One Probe enough for Target Board
& Adapter
- Realize Real In-Curcuit Emulation
- Protected from Noise and Data Loss
Embedded
C Compiler Debugger
- Integration of the IAR C Compiler Debugger
- C Compiler can be run under the same Debugger
(OPENice-SLD)
Low
Voltage Operation Support
- Operating Voltage : 3V ~ 5V
Direct View and Edit Pages
of Bank1(SAM4)
- Possible to monitor and modify the contents
of all pages of bank1 of SAM4
- Without changing of user program
Protection
of STOP / IDLE mode
- Indicates STOP/IDLE mode and protects
program from external interference
- Resume program run when key in without
system halt
Remote
upgrade of Hardware & Software by Internet
- No need to change hardware for upgrade
- When the hardware needs to be fixed or
upgraded, it can be done by
only system file update without any hardware
change.
64-Kbytes Emulation Memory
- Support 64-Kbytes for Emulation Memory
Stack
View
- The contents of Stack area is shown
Register
Groups View
- Working / System / Control / Code Memory
/ Data Memory, etc.
- Monitoring & Modification (Value &
Name)
Watch
- Registers
- Variables & Constants (Such as Label,
Symbol, EQU, DB, ASCII, etc.)
Step
debugging (One-step or continuous)
- Step Count and interval time for
continuous step can be adjusted
Code breakpoint debugging
- Unlimited number of the breakpoint and
countable
- Going to the location pointed by cursor
- Going to Return Instruction in the Call
subroutine
Skip Call sub-routine
(Step Over)
- No need to go into call subroutine
Changing
the Program Counter without program execution
- Possible to go to any location
of user's program
Real-time trace
- 32-K trace buffer size
- Historical view for each execution of
instructions
Program
execution time measurement (Timer)
- Measures interval time of interrupts
- Analysis program execution time
|
|
|
|
|
| |
|
|
|